Assisted living is long-term care for seniors who are generally active and independent, but who require increased supervision and help with some daily tasks. Staff can assist residents with activities of daily living like dressing, bathing, and medication management. Assisted living is also a good option for seniors seeking more socialization. The state of Michigan has a number of provisions related to this type of community. The Department of Human Services licenses regulates this community type. This community has a number of provisions concerning food and diet which include three daily meals and snacks must be provided, Food must be prepared in accordance with the recommended daily dietary allowances of the Food and Nutrition Board of the National Academy of Sciences National Research Council, and communities must provide medical nutrition therapy if prescribed by a licensed health care professional. This type of community is required to offer a number of services. These include supervised personal care, supporting a resident’s personal and social needs, being aware of a resident’s general whereabouts, and guidance. Staff members receive education in a number of subjects. These include: safety and fire prevention, staff training program based on the home’s program statement, reporting requirements and documentation, and supervision. Public assistance is available through Medicaid State Plan. Before a resident is accepted, they must go through a service plan screening to make sure their needs are going to be met. This screening includes a number of areas of interest such as service plan identifies the individual’s need for services, service plan takes into account the preferences and competency of the resident, A comprehensive written assessment that that describes prescribed treatments and medications that must be provided to the community prior to admission, and service plan identifies the individual’s need for activities. This community type has a number of provisions pertaining to medication assistance. These provisions include reminding a resident to maintain his/her medication schedule in accordance with the prescription, proper training of direct care workers to handle and administer medications, and medication supervision and administration. The minimum number of residents for this community type is 21.
In terms of education, 4.1% have a graduate degree, 34.9% have a high-school diploma, and 11.9% have a college degree. Racially, the population of Flint is 4.3% mixed race, 0.9% other or not specified, 3.9% Hispanic, 0.0% Pacific Islander or Native Hawaiian, 39.9% white, 0.6% Native American, 0.4% Asian, and 53.9% black. Flint has a population density of 1,113 people per square mile. In Flint, 5.6% of the population are veterans of the United States military. In Flint, 8.9% do not have health insurance, 5.5% are widowed, 41.2% live in poverty, and 21.3% have some form of disability. Based on gender, 52.0% are female and 48.0% are male. The median age of Flint is 35 years old.

Flint has a median home value of about $29,814 and the median cost of rent is about $562 per month per month. The rent burden for Flint is around 18.7% of the average person’s monthly income.
Overall, Michigan ranks 33rd in quality of life and 24th in healthcare compared to other US states. Residents of Michigan enjoy its natural beauty which ranks 29th in the United States. Out of a national average of 100, Michigan has a cost of living index rating of 89, a grocery index rating of 89, and a housing index rating of 75. In total, Michigan has 148 general hospitals and 259 health centers that provide care for 10,015,421 citizens. The top three hospitals in the state are considered to be University Of Michigan Health System, Mercy Health Muskegon, and Holland Community Hospital.
In terms of religion, 33% of Michigan residents attend religious services among the 9,521 different congregations that are available in the state. The top three Christian denominations in the state are Evangelical Protestant-25%, Mainline Protestant-18%, and Historically Black Protestant-8%. The top three non-Christian denominations in the state are Jewish-<1%, Muslim-<1%, and Buddhist-<1%. In Michigan there are 351 masonic lodges. In Michigan, 31% of the population is over the age of 55. The median age in the state is 40. In the last presidential election 47% of Michigan residents voted Democrat and 48% voted Republican. In terms of diversity, Michigan ranks 36th in the nation.
During the winter, the average temperature in Michigan drops to around 23F. During the winter, the average high temperature peaks at around 37F during the month of February. In the winter months, the average low temperature falls to around -2F during the month of January. During the summer, the average temperature in Michigan is around 67F. The average high summer temperature is around 85F in the month of July. In the summer, the average low temperature drops to around 44F during the month of June. On average, Michigan has an air quality index rating of around 38.1 AQI. The average air quality index rating peaks in the month of May with a rating of around 54.5 AQI. The average humidity across the state is 72%. Humidity levels tend to reach their peak in the month of December at around 81%. On average, the state receives 2.76 inches of precipitation a month. The most precipitation occurs in June with an average of 4.76 inches of precipitation a month.
